Use Wisepilot™

Your phone comes with a trial period of the Wisepilot™ mobile GPS navigation application. The length of the trial period and map coverage varies according to region. After the trial period you can extend your use of Wisepilot™ with a subscription.

From the start menu, tap My Wisepilot > My services to view your test license.

Note: In order to use Wisepilot™, mobile Internet settings are needed in your phone.

To start and activate Wisepilot™:

  1. From the Home screen, tap the Application screens icon.
  2. Find and tap Wisepilot.
  3. Tap Download to download the latest version from Market™.
  4. In Market, tap Update > Accept & download.
  5. Tap Open when the application is successfully installed.
  6. If you accept the end user agreement, mark the I have read and accepted the end user agreement checkbox and tap >.
  7. If wanted, enter your email address. Then tap >.
  8. If wanted, unmark the checkbox to not send SMS. Then tap >.
  9. The setup is complete and your subscription details are shown. If wanted, tap Quick guide to access tips and tricks, or tap > to continue to the start page.

Note: The first time you use Wisepilot™ it can take between 5-15 minutes until your location is found.

To get directions to a destination using Wisepilot™:

  1. In Wisepilot™, tap Find and select an option:
    • Near me – find points of interest near your location; select a category or tap the text field and enter what you are looking for.
    • Person – find a person; tap the Country field, then tap the text field and enter who you are looking for.
    • Business – find a business; tap the Country field, then the text fields and enter what you are looking for.
    • Address – find a specific address; tap the Country and City or Postal code fields, then tap the text field and enter what you are looking for.
    • Intersection – find an intersection; tap the Country and City or Postal code fields, then tap the text fields to enter what you are looking for.
    • Position – find a position; tap the text fields to enter the coordinates for longitude and latitude.
  2. If needed, tap Find and select the type of directions. The phone starts to calculate the fastest route.
  3. Press the Menu key to access the menu, for example, to add additional stops on the way, like the nearest food stop or petrol station, to share the directions with a friend, or to view the weather.
